Hawk looks at new polling showing Donald Trump's approval rating sitting in the mid 30s, while the Democratic Party's favorability numbers are somehow even lower. With the midterms approaching, Hawk lays out why persuasion, not just opposition to Trump, will decide the outcome, and why Democratic leadership may be drawing the wrong conclusions from a long streak of special election victories.
Hawk then turns to Florida's 20th District, one of the last remaining majority black districts in the state after redistricting cut Democratic House seats from eight down to four. Following the Supreme Court's ruling that gutted the Voting Rights Act and threatens to disenfranchise millions of black voters across the South, Hawk examines how longtime incumbent Debbie Wasserman Schultz, a white Democrat heavily funded by AIPAC, is now running in that district against four black Democratic candidates.
Hawk connects these threads to show how redistricting, voting rights rulings, and party politics are combining to erode black representation in Congress as the 2026 midterms approach.
